Eighteen Between episodes 103 and 104 we had a week-long break in the shooting schedule so Trevor and Steven could show the first episodes to focus groups. I spent my mornings at Walk-In Closet, going over inventory and sales reports with Kit, who had everything under tight control—including Randy. He looked happier than I ever remembered. Even if it didn’t work out, I knew that Kit was the best thing that could have happened to him. The show wasn’t set to air for another six months, but already the shop was reaping the benefits. It had been mentioned in several press releases about the show, some of which had been picked up by national media.
